Funeral For A Friend: Darker, Harder And Ready To Fight


In this week's Kerrang! magazine, we get up close and personal with Funeral For A Friend. The band have achieved a lot and have ridden some bumpy rides along the way, but as 2008 draws to a close, the band are still going strong, tougher than ever!
